RE: vienne
Vienne (French pronunciation: [vjɛn] (listen); Poitevin-Saintongeais: Viéne) is a landlocked department in the French region of Nouvelle-Aquitaine. It takes its name from the river Vienne. It had a population of 438,435 in 2019.

RE: louis harold gray
Louis Harold Gray was a renowned British physicist who is recognized for his innovative work in radiobiology. He utilized radon and X-rays to investigate the effects of radiation on living organisms and substances. This research helped establish the gray as an international unit for measuring absorbed doses of radiation. The unit, named after him, is commonly used in radiation treatment planning in healthcare. Grays work significantly contributed to the advanced understanding of radiation biology and safety, as well as the development of the radiation therapies used in modern medicine.

RE: anti-intellectual
Anti-intellectual generally refers to attitudes or policies that devalue or disregard intellectual pursuits, critical thinking, or intellectual concepts and theories. It often manifests in hostility towards experts, education, art, science, or other intellectual institutions, often arising from the belief that intellectuality is unconnected with everyday life or ordinary people. This hostility can also stem from a political or ideological stance, where intellectuality is seen as a threat or unecessary.

RE: Daygirl
A daygirl is a term used predominantly in the United Kingdom to refer to a female student who attends a boarding school but does not live there, instead returning home at the end of each school day. Essentially, it is the equivalent term to a day pupil or day student.
